You get what you pay for. . .

First . . . This box is NOT "waterproof". Secondly. . . I highly doubt it's "impact resistant". I put it on the kitchen table after opening the packaging, spilled lil coffee on it and flushed it down the sink. Then I opened it and noticed a slight dampness. Hm? So I decided to do a test. Put a piece of dry cloth in it and soak it in the sink for about 5 minutes. When I opened it the cloth was pretty damp so I'm pretty sure it's not "waterproof". Then I didn't like the handle or what was sticking out on the side so I decided to cut it off with a dremel. The plastic was so tough that it cut fairly quickly (the tougher the plastic, the cheaper it is and the more likely it is to break). Now I'm not going to go out and throw it up (because I need it for my purposes), but I'm pretty sure it won't survive. I use this case to plug into a much larger truly "waterproof" case. But for those who really need or want a "waterproof and shockproof" case, look elsewhere. . . I gave 2 stars instead of 1 because it's just the right size for "My" app. Oh, there are NO "carabiners" included either.
